When HBA Learning Centres first became an RTO in 2006 we determined we would always provide straight and simple instructions using plain and common English in all our resources; we knew there would be a lot of people who had not been exposed to VET who would want to do this course.

The issues over the past 10 years have mostly centred on people wanting the qualification now but not really understanding the complexity of the course; as an entry level qualification it is extremely detailed and extensive in what it covers. To help everyone we designed 3 different models of delivery, and each has its own pros and cons.

The delivery models are:

Delivery MethodProsCons
Self-Paced
Price: $1050
– Low Cost
– Enrol at any time
– Quick access to materials
– No need to find a 3rd party RTO for work experience as these are covered by our free presentation, validation and assessment days
– Takes the longest to complete – the average learner takes 6-7 months to complete this delivery method. Some will finish quicker; some may take longer.
– No access to live classroom
– It can be hard to find a quiet spot at home on a regular basis
– Some people are not able to learn effectively by themselves.
Self-Paced PLUS
Price: $1450
– Access to the classroom and a qualified trainer for 5-days
– 5-day introductory workshop which helps you understand the content of the course and introduces you to the resources, tools, and instruments you will need to produce. You will also get a start on some practical activities
– Attend the workshop through Virtual Classroom with a live trainer anywhere in the world
– Where  allowed the option of attending Face to Face in a physical class
– Have to take 5-days off work
– After 5-day workshop, you will still have nearly all the practical activities and knowledge questions to complete
– It can be hard to find a quiet spot at home on a regular basis
– The average learner takes 4-5 months to complete the course. Some will finish quicker; some will take longer.
Blended
Price: $1000 per week, $3000 in total
– Access to classroom and trainer for 15-days (3×5 days)
– Quickest way to complete the course – The average learner takes 2-3 months to complete the course. Some may finish quicker; some may take longer.
– Complete all practical activities, including presentations, validation and assessment activities (approx. 80% of the total course)
– Attend workshop through Virtual Classroom with a live trainer. anywhere in the world.
– Where allowed the option of attending Face to Face in a physical class.              
– The 3×5 day workshops can be attended consecutively or separated by whatever time suits you
– Have to take 3-weeks off work
– Most expensive delivery option

Each of the delivery methods are given a total of 18 months to complete the course, this means you do not have to rush nor pay an additional fee after 6 or 12 months. As HBA Learning Centres is a Registered Training Organisation the qualification is recognised throughout the whole of Australia.

Each delivery method also has access to our many avenues of support which will help you through the course. HBA’s support consists of its Discussion Forums, Email & Telephone Support and organised Tutorials with qualified trainer and assessors.

Discussion Forums:

The Discussion forums makes it easier for you to understand and complete the course. It provides a 24/7 “trainer” at your fingertips.

Through the forum you can connect to a team of Trainers, Assessors, and other Learners and discuss any subject related to the course. You can learn from previously asked questions, all of which have been posted by other Learners and answered by our Assessors. In the unlikely event that your question has not been asked previously you can simply post a question and it will be answered within one business day by a qualified assessor. You can search for a keyword in the search bar which will take you direct to all entries on that subject.

Email and Telephone support:

You will be able to email or call Trainers and Assessors any time during business hours. You can ask for help on anything; from workbook questions, feedback duration and general enquiries about your course. A Trainer and Assessor will reply to your email at their first convenience.

Tutorials:

If you find you would like additional time with a trainer, we can organise a 1 on 1 tutorial for you to give you dedicated individual support for a small fee.
